Roasted Cauliflower, Lentil and Raisin Salad with Curry Dressing
Ingredients
- 1 cauliflower
- 800 g tinned green lentils
- 60 g raisins
- 2 tsp medium curry powder
- 2 tbsp mango chutney
- 2 tbsp apple cider vinegar
- 4 tbsp olive oil
- 20 g fresh coriander
Method
- 1
Preheat oven to 200°C. Break cauliflower into florets, toss with 3 tbsp olive oil, curry powder and seasoning. Roast for 25–30 minutes until golden and slightly charred.
- 2
Soak raisins in 3 tbsp boiling water for 10 minutes to plump them, then drain.
- 3
Whisk together mango chutney, apple cider vinegar and remaining olive oil to make the dressing.
- 4
Drain and rinse lentils and warm briefly in a pan with a splash of water.
- 5
Combine warm lentils with roasted cauliflower and plumped raisins in a large bowl.
- 6
Pour dressing over, toss well and serve scattered with fresh coriander.
